Abstract (EN)

In the first chapter of this work, consisting of four chapters, historical developments and usage areas of the integral equations are given.In the second chapter, some basic definitions and theorems are given to understand other chapters easily. Basic concepts such as linear space, metric space, normed space, topological space, continuous operator and compactness are given.In the third chapter, by defining the measure of noncompactness, Kuratowski measure of noncompactness and Hausdorff measure of noncompactness, which aredefined on any Banach space, are given. Moreover, the existence and the asymptotic stability of the solutions of the nonlinear Volterra integral equation is examined by using a fixed point theorem associated with the measure of noncompactness.In the fourth chapter, without using measure of noncompactness, suffcient conditions and some results about that the existence and asymptotic stability of the solution of the nonlinear Volterra integral equation, which are handled in thirdchapter, can also be obtained under weaker conditions than that of the third chapterare examined.
